This small edit will get more eyeballs on your Facebook Page
No question. Facebook is great for raising the profile of your business. The thing is, many of the actions you make can only be done as YOU – your personal profile.
Like these ones:
- Posting on a personal profile
- Commenting and networking in Facebook groups
- Commenting on a Facebook event page
Sure, it would be really cool if you could use your page to do these things but there are good reasons why – mainly to stop the average user being bombarded by annoying sales pitches from other biz pages.
(How annoying would it be if Coke could post their latest promo on your personal profile, eh??)
The best way to create a Facebook biz page is by using your personal profile to do it.
Doing it this way gives you loads more admin options to manage the back end of your page, plus you can promote your biz page through your personal interactions.
And, dear friend, it’s time to get over the lame excuse that ‘I don’t want my friends to see me on Facebook’.
What’s more important to you? A healthy flow of interest in your business or whether your old pal Sandy from year 8 wants to be your Facebook friend??
Anyway, I digress…
When using Facebook marketing, taking part in conversations from your personal profile naturally brings more attention and visibility to your business. And, there’s one action that will make these interactions go much further:
Add your business details to the work section of your personal profile.
That’s it!!!
When you do this it adds a direct link to your Facebook business page, which means:
Personal contacts (including those you meet in groups, on event pages or during online or in-person events themselves) can easily find your business page, and that can lead to more biz opportunities for you.

Wait! You need to know this too…
Don’t worry, connecting your personal profile to your page in this way does not mean that;
- your personal contacts will automatically see your page updates – they have to Like your page to get these
- your business page contacts will see all of your personal updates and interactions – you have to be friends to do this (and you have to accept their friend request)
Make it happen!
- From your personal Facebook profile click on the About link just under your profile picture
- Select [Edit] and add the name of your page in the space provided
Hint: If it doesn’t recognise your page name try pasting the full url in the box instead
- Add your Position
Hint: It doesn’t have to be ‘works at’ add something more compelling like Head Fixer, Dream Maker, Superhero sidekick - or anything else you like!
- When finished select [Done Editing] to save your changes
The information will show in your personal details with a live link back to your business page.
Super bonus feature: Whenever you comment on Facebook, your page details will also appear when your name is scrolled over using a mouse. More very cool visibility for you!
